Luxembourgish edit

Etymology edit

From of- +‎ schléissen.

Pronunciation edit

Verb edit

ofschléissen (third-person singular present schléisst of, past participle ofgeschloss, auxiliary verb hunn)

  1. (transitive) to finish, to complete
  2. (transitive) to close, to finalise, to negotiate (a deal, a contract, etc.)
